New Delhi, December 27
Delhi is witnessing a surge in the highly transmissible omicron variant of Covid infection with the number of cases shooting up to 142 from 79 recorded on Sunday morning.
According to the Health Ministry data released on Monday morning, next to Delhi is Maharashtra with 141 omicron cases. Kerala is in the third position with 57 cases.
Total number of omicron cases across the country has risen to 578 as against 422 reported on Sunday morning. Besides Delhi, Kerala and Rajasthan also saw a significant increase in omicron infection cases. The number rose to 57 in Kerala on Monday from 38 on Sunday. In Rajasthan, omicron cases rose to 43 on Monday from 22 on Sunday.
Madhya Pradesh, which did not figure in the data released on Sunday morning, showed having nine omicron cases on Monday. Himachal Pradesh also made an entry in today’s chart with one omicron case. However, the lone case in the hill state has been shown to have either recovered or have left the state.
Delhi had imposed night curfew on Sunday in view of the prevalence of Covid cases.
According to the Health Ministry, 6,531 new cases of Covid infection were registered in the last 24 hours. Daily positivity rate is less than two per cent for last 84 days, while the weekly positivity rate is less than one per cent for last 43days, the Ministry said.
